"censored"?
As far as I can make out, the blood was ADDED for the US version, nothing has been taken away from the JP/EU versions. Unfotunately, the internet seems to be mainly peopled by bloodthirsty americans so we think that blood is what the game is about.....
Dev said he plays the JP version as the timing is better (assume this may mean frame drops). It runs pretty sluggishly outside combat so I can imagine a few extra things to deal with may tax the wii too much.

How's about throwing this one into the mix
Eurogamer: We can't leave this without asking about the black clouds in the European and Japanese version, as opposed to the blood in the American version. A lot of people feel like our version is censored, but the response has been that this is the original version - so simply, which version do you prefer personally?
Suda 51: Actually, I can't really say which is better. It's an action game, at the end of the day, and in some ways I feel like the black clouds make the European version feel more refreshing and more direct than the American one, when you're playing it. It's really hard to compare, though.
